Mkdocs Blog

screenshot of Mkdocs Blog

Blogging in mkdocs

Overview

MkDocs-Blog is an innovative extension that transforms MkDocs into a straightforward blogging platform. Ideal for developers and content creators, this tool leverages the powerful features of MkDocs while offering a user-friendly environment for managing blog posts. With its simple setup and reliance on a standardized folder structure, MkDocs-Blog allows for efficient content organization and easy access for readers.

Transitioning to a blog has never been smoother, as MkDocs-Blog enhances both the functionality and aesthetics of your posts. Whether you're a seasoned blogger or a newcomer, this tool provides everything needed to publish and maintain engaging content seamlessly.

Features

  • Timestamp Organization: Automatically assigns timestamps to your posts based on a structured folder hierarchy, making it easy to keep track of your content's timeline.

  • Jinja2 Templating: Utilizes the powerful Jinja2 templating engine, allowing for dynamic content rendering and design customization across your blog posts.

  • RSS Feed Generation: Automatically generates a simple RSS feed for your recent content, ensuring your audience is always updated with the latest posts.

  • Standardized Content Layout: Requires a standardized format for content storage, which simplifies the process of creating and managing blog posts.

  • Chronological Ordering: Implements file modification timestamps within a month to maintain chronological order of posts, allowing readers to easily navigate through your content.

  • Archive Page: Features an archive page that lists all your posts in chronological order, enabling easy access to older content.

  • Recently Posted Section: Highlights only the most recent posts, making it effortless for your audience to catch up on the latest updates without sifting through older entries.

With these features, MkDocs-Blog presents a compelling choice for anyone looking to start a blog while leveraging the strengths of MkDocs.